Afghan forces suffer casualties during clash with Taliban
DNA
KABUL, JUL 13 – The Afghan forces suffered casualties in an attack by Taliban group in northern Parwan province of Afghanistan. A spokesman for the Provincial government, Wahida Shahkar, said that a group of Taliban militants attacked the security posts in Shinwwari district on Sunday night.
The attack left at least 4 security personnel dead and wounded at least 3 others. she further added that the Taliban militants also suffered heavy casualties during the clashes and the dead bodies of three Taliban militants were left in the area as of early Monday. On the other hand, the Taliban group yet to comment regarding the incident so far.
